Speaking at an event in Michigan on the American economy, US President Joe Biden used his podium microphone to update the gathered press and supporters on the progress of the USA men’s national team at the World Cup.
President Biden’s speech took place during the match between coach Gregg Berhalter’s side and Iran in Group B. Seemingly finished with his address, the President, informed of the score by an aid, returned to his podium to relay to the crowd that the USA had won 1-0, thanks to Chelsea forward Christian Pulisic’s goal.
Biden said: “USA! USA! That’s a big game, man. When I spoke to the coach and the players, I said: ”You can do this.’ They went ‘ehhhh’ but they did it! God love ’em! Anyway, just thought you might want to hear,” before exiting.
The win means the USA make it out of Group B and will face the Netherlands on Saturday in the last 16.
